The sign in the window of this 1974 Lincoln Continental Mark IV states that is has a mere 76k on the odometer. For those of you who don’t have a calculator handy, that’s an average of about 1,800 miles per year. Which ain’t much — further calculations show that to be about 34 miles per week; to church and back? Lol… The Mark IV was the successor to the Mark III, which was somewhat of a pioneer in the personal luxury car category. The Mark IV was even more of a success saleswise, as production was nearly double that of the IIIs. Came across this one a couple of weeks ago in Niagara Falls.
